That's it folks. I believe it closed in 1997 so in 12 years nature has really taken a hold. I read somewhere that when the animal loving activists freed the mink they promptly went about attacking and eating the local cat population (the mink not the activists) hmmmm can't help feeling maybe they didn't think through their actions.

Sadly the little "office" building in the above reports is no longer there - so what you see is all that's left.
